2Heavy metal accumulation by panicled goldenrain tree(Koelreuteria paniculata) and common elaeocarpus(Elaeocarpus decipens) in abandoned mine soils in southern China显示文摘Phytoremediation can be used as a sustainable technology for mine spoil remediation to remove heavy metals.This study investigated the concentration of 7 heavy metal contamination in soil and plant samples at an abandoned mine site.We found that,after vegetation remediation at the abandoned mine site,the reduction rates for 7 heavy metals were in the range of 4.2%-86%,where reduction rates over 50% were achieved for four heavy metals(Zn,Mn,Cd,Ni).Transfer coeffcients of the panicled goldenrain tree(Koelreuteria paniculata Laxm) and the common elaeocarpus(Elaeocarpus decipens) for Zn,Mn,Ni,and Co were more than 1.Enrichment coeffcients of both trees for Mn were higher than 1.Our results suggest that the panicled goldenrain tree and the common elaeocarpus tree may act as accumulators in remediation.Moreover,the woody vegetation remediation in abandoned mining areas play an important role in improving scenery besides removing heavy metal from contaminated soil.TIAN Dalun ZHU Fan YAN Wende Fang Xi XIANG Wenhua DENG Xiangwen WANG Guangjun PENG Changhui 2009Journal of Environmental Sciences2009,21,3:11
3Impacts of changed litter inputs on soil CO_2 efflux in three forest types in central south China显示文摘Climate change is expected to cause the alteration of litter production in forests,which may result in substantial changes in soil CO2 efflux (FCO2) process as litter represents a major pathway of carbon from vegetation to the soils.In this study,we conducted an aboveground litter manipulation experiment to examine the influence of litter addition and exclusion on soil FCO2 in Camphor tree,Masson pine,and mixed Camphor tree and Masson pine forests in central south China.Litter input manipulation included three treatments:non-litter input (litter exclusion),double litter input (litter addition),and natural litter input (control).On average,litter exclusion significantly reduced soil FCO2 rate by approximately 39%,24% and 22% in Camphor tree forests,the Mixed forests,and Masson pine forests,respectively.On a yearly basis,double litter addition significantly increased soil CO2 by 12% in the Mixed forests (P=0.02) but not in both Camphor tree and Masson pine forests (P>0.05),when compared with their corresponding control treatments.However,litter addition increased soil FCO2 rates in the months of June-August in Camphor tree and Masson pine forests,coinciding with high soil temperature of summer conditions.Litter exclusion reduced soil FCO2 more than litter addition increased it in the study sites.Responses of soil respiration to litter input treatments varied with forest types.Litter input treatments did not alter the seasonal patterns of soil temperature and soil water content.Our results indicated that changes in aboveground litter as a result of global climate change and/or forest management have a great potential to alter soil respiration and soil carbon balance in forest ecosystems.YAN WenDe CHEN XiaoYong TIAN DaLun PENG YuanYing WANG GuangJun ZHENG Wei 2013Science China(Technological Sciences)2013,56,3:11
4Geochronology, Geochemistry and Sr-Nd-Pb-Hf Isotopes of No. I Complex from the Shitoukengde Ni–Cu Sulfide Deposit in the Eastern Kunlun Orogen, Western China: Implications for the Magmatic Source, Geodynamic Setting and Genesis显示文摘The Shitoukengde Ni-Cu deposit, located in the Eastern Kunlun Orogen, comprises three mafic–ultramafic complexes, with the No. I complex hosting six Ni-Cu orebodies found recently. The deposit is hosted in the small ultramafic bodies intruding Proterozoic metamorphic rocks. Complexes at Shitoukengde contain all kinds of mafic-ultramafic rocks, and olivine websterite and pyroxene peridotite are the most important Ni-Cu-hosted rocks. Zircon U-Pb dating suggests that the Shitoukengde Ni-Cu deposit formed in late Silurian(426–422 Ma), and their zircons have εHf(t) values of-9.4 to 5.9 with the older T_(DM1) ages(0.80–1.42 Ga). Mafic-ultramafic rocks from the No. I complex show the similar rare earth and trace element patterns, which are enriched in light rare earth elements and large ion lithophile elements(e.g., K, Rb, Th) and depleted in heavy rare earth elements and high field strength elements(e.g., Ta, Nb, Zr, Ti). Sulfides from the deposit have the slightly higher δ^(34)S values of 1.9–4.3‰ than the mantle(0 ± 2‰). The major and trace element characteristics, and Sr-Nd-Pb and Hf, S isotopes indicate that their parental magmas originated from a metasomatised, asthenospheric mantle source which had previously been modified by subduction-related fluids, and experienced significant crustal contamination both in the magma chamber and during ascent triggering S oversaturation by addition of S and Si, that resulted in the deposition and enrichment of sulfides. Combined with the tectonic evolution, we suggest that the Shitoukengde Ni-Cu deposit formed in the post-collisional, extensional regime related to the subducted oceanic slab break-off after the Wanbaogou oceanic basalt plateau collaged northward to the Qaidam Block in late Silurian.LI Liang SUN Fengyue LI Bile LI Shijin CHEN Guangjun WANG Wei YAN Jiaming ZHAO Tuofei DONG Jun ZHANG Dexin 2018Acta Geologica Sinica(English Edition)2018,92,1:10
5Soil respiration dynamics in Cinnamomum camphora forest and a nearby Liquidambar formosana forest in Subtropical China显示文摘Climate change can significantly affect carbon cycling of forest ecosystems.The diurnal and seasonal dynamics of soil respiration (Rs) in Cinnamomum camphora and Liquidambar formosana forests were investigated by using infrared gas exchange analyzer of Li-Cor 6400-09 each month in 2006.Soil temperature and moisture were also measured.Diurnal variations in Rs varied with daily soil temperature in the two forests.Across the growing season,soil respiration peaked on July 28 due to higher soil temperature and moisture conditions.Seasonal Rs variations were predominantly influenced by soil temperature.Seasonal soil respirations in C.camphora and L.formosana forests were strongly related to soil temperature (x) at 5-cm depth (Rs=0.1598e 0.1377x (R 2=0.9289,P=0.001) and Rs=0.2177e 0.0962x (R 2=0.927,P=0.000)),while annual mean Rs rate was 2.614 and 1.397 μmol m-2 s-1 and Q 10 values were 3.96 and 2.62 for the two forests,respectively.However,Rs was not influenced by seasonal changes in soil moisture (w) in the two forests in 2006.We developed two equations (Rs=-0.020w 2 +0.497w+0.562 (R 2=0.109,P>0.05),Rs=-0.001w 2 +0.072w +0.731(R 2=0.053,P>0.05)) to describe the relationship between Rs and soil moisture.A positive relationship between Rs and soil moisture were observed when soil moisture was below 12.43% and 18.00%,but when soil moisture exceeded threshold values of 12.43% and 18.00%,soil moisture became the restraint factor for Rs.Long-term observations of soil respiration and moisture are required to understand the temporal dynamics of soil respiration.TIAN DaLun WANG GuangJun YAN WenDe XIANG WenHua PENG ChangHui 2010Chinese Science Bulletin2010,55,8:2

12The impact of sulfate reduction on the distribution of methylmercury in reservoirs in the city of Guiyang显示文摘In this paper, the relationship between sulfate reduction potential and mercury methylation potential was studied in the Aha, Baihua and Hongfeng reservoirs from Guiyang City. The methylmercury (MeHg) concentrations of lake water in the Aha Reservoir were greatly elevated as compared to those of the Hongfeng and Baihua reservoirs, which was correlated with its distinctly high SRB abundance, SO42-, and S2- concentrations. Among the three reservoirs, however, the highest MeHg was observed in in the top several centimenters of pore water profile in the Hongfeng Reservoir where the lowest S2- in pore water occurred. The distributions of MeHg in lake water and pore water showed the highest methylation potential occurred at water-sediment surface for the Aha Reservoir and the in the top several centimenters of sediments for the Hongfeng Reservoir. It is guessed that the highest mercury methylation only occurs at the sites with certain sulfide concentrations.HE Tianrong LI Ting Yang Ruidong LUO Guangjun LANG Xiaofang An Yanling YAN Haiyu 2013Chinese Journal Of Geochemistry2013,32,1:1

18MEMS and MOEMS Gyroscopes: A Review显示文摘Micro-gyroscopes using micro-electro-mechanical system(MEMS)and micro-optoelectro-mechanical system(MOEMS)are the new-generation and recently well-developed gyroscopes produced by the combinations of the traditional gyroscope technology and MEMS/MOEMS technologies.According to the working principle and used materials,the newly-reported micro-gyroscopes in recent years include the silicon-based micromechanical vibratory gyroscope,hemispherical resonant gyroscope,piezoelectric vibratory gyroscope,suspended rotor gyroscope,microfluidic gyroscope,optical gyroscope,and atomic gyroscope.According to different sensitive structures,the silicon-based micromechanical vibratory gyroscope can also be divided into double frame type,tuning fork type,vibrating ring type,and nested ring type.For those micro-gyroscopes,in recent years,many emerging techniques are proposed and developed to enhance different aspects of performances,such as the sensitivity,angle random walk(ARW),bias instability(BI),and bandwidth.Therefore,this paper will firstly review the main performances and applications of those newly-developed MEMS/MOEMS gyroscopes,then comprehensively summarize and analyze the latest research progress of the micro-gyroscopes mentioned above,and finally discuss the future development trends of MEMS/MOEMS gyroscopes.Wenyi HUANG Xing YAN Sengyu ZHANG Zhe LI Jamal NAHASSAN Dingwei CHEN Guangjun WEN Kai CHEN Guangwei DENG Yongjun HUANG 2023Photonic Sensors2023,13,4:0
